Scan with Preview - multiple Pages in one PDF does not work in Mac OS Sierra

Hello everybody,


I had upgraded my Macbook Pro (Early 2011) to Mac OS Sierra. One famous feature of the former versions of Mac OS is to use Preview for scanning documents to PDF, joined all scanned pages to one document.


After upgrading to Sierra this feature does not work properly. The pages are not combined to one PDF anymore. Does anybody has observed the same problem?

This happened for us as well.


There is a solution...You can use Image Capture and it works just the same.


Go to Applications.

Open Image Capture.

Click on your Scanners name.

Click "show details"...to adjust your settings and be sure to "Scan to" Preview... and click the box to "combine into a single document" in order to scan multiple pages.


Good Luck... Bummer about Preview though.
